Apple Dumplings

I found this recipe for Apple Dumplings on KSL and they turned out pretty good. The one bad thing about working all the time, is my food goes from the oven to a tupperware and then reheated in the microwave at work. It's rare when I can eat something right out of the oven.
Ingredients:
  • 6 small apples (3 inches in diameter)
  • Sugar
  • Cinnamon
  • Nutmeg
  • Butter
  • Pie crust
  • Vanilla sauce (recipe below)
Method:

Place pastry dough on a lightly floured surface. Roll until dough is 1/8 inch thick. Cut dough into six 6-inch squares. (One square for each apple)

Core and peel each apple. Place one apple in the center of a square of pastry dough. Pour sugar into the hollowed out core. Sprinkle generously with cinnamon and nutmeg. Place a pat of butter on the top.

Bring corners of pastry dough to the top center of the apple. Pinch the dough together at the seams, enveloping your apple inside the dough. You can use a little water to moisten the edges of your pastry dough, if needed. Repeat process for each apple. Place apple dumplings in a baking dish. Bake at 375 degrees for 40-45 minutes, or until golden brown.

Serve warm with a generous portion of vanilla sauce poured over the top. Tastes great with vanilla ice cream, or even in a bowl with a little milk poured over the top. Delicious!

Vanilla Sauce
Ingredients:
  • 1 c. brown sugar
  • ½ c. butter
  • ¼ c. evaporated milk
  • 1 t. vanilla
  • 1 pinch salt
  • 1 pinch nutmeg
Method:

Combine ingredients in a small saucepan over medium heat. Cook, stirring until thickened.
